Background
The SAE1 protein functions as part of a heterodimer, serving as an E1 ligase for SUMO1, SUMO2, SUMO3, and likely SUMO4. It plays a crucial role in mediating ATP-dependent activation of SUMO proteins, facilitating the subsequent formation of a thioester bond between a SUMO protein and a conserved active site cysteine residue on UBA2/SAE2. This process is integral to protein modification through sumoylation.
